YouTube Premium Subscribers Unexpectedly See Ads, Despite Company's Assurance

Some YouTube Premium subscribers are reporting seeing ads despite paying for an ad-free experience, but YouTube says this should not be happening and that users should contact support if they encounter ads.

Several YouTube Premium users have reported seeing ads despite their subscription, which is meant to remove pre-roll and mid-roll advertisements from videos. One user shared an email from YouTube support that seemed to confirm this was intentional due to specific partnerships or limited-time offers. However, when contacted for comment by 9to5Google, YouTube representatives clarified that Premium subscribers should not be shown any ads of this nature and encouraged those affected to contact support.
